Symbolic Ethnicity
A form of ethnicity where attachment to certain ethnic traits occurs in a symbolic or superficial manner without the deep cultural practices.

Institutional Racism
A form of racism expressed in the practice of social and political institutions, embedded in policies, laws, and practices that harm certain racial groups.
WASPs
An acronym for White Anglo-Saxon Protestants, a sociocultural group in the United States characterized by their historical wealth, social status, and influence.
